Denver's Running of the Bulls is both everything and nothing like its Pamplona namesake. The two-year-old fundraiser replaces bulls with horn-helmeted Rocky Mountain Roller Girls wielding pool noodles and wiffle-ball bats -- run before they hit you. This year's Highland Running of the Bulls took place on Saturday morning, July 7. Christopher Morgan brings back these photos of a famous Spanish tradition, reinvented.
